Krech Comes Up Clutch
BOSTON – David Krejci is the Bruins number one center, leading the team in points, with nine, through the first nine games of the season. He led the league in points during the B’s Stanley Cup run in 2011. He has 20 career game-winning goals – including playoffs – and two already this season.
Yet, when it comes to being heaped with praise, he always seems to be flying under the radar.
On Wednesday night against Montreal, with the game tied at 1-1, Krejci drove hard to the net and buried the game-winner off of a pass from Milan Lucic. With 1:50 left to go in a game against Carolina on January 28, he one-timed a Dougie Hamilton pass by goalie Cam Ward for the winner. A day later, he assisted on Nathan Horton’s game-tying goal late in the third period against New Jersey.
